创建一个水平分隔符

时间:2017-11-02 09:46:42

标签: reactjs react-native

我想创建一个带有react native的水平线(分隔符)。分隔符应具有左右空间。我试图使用网站上的代码

<View
  style={{
    borderBottomColor: 'black',
    borderBottomWidth: 1,
    left: 5,
    right:5
  }}
/>

问题是右边的填充不起作用。线条看起来很糟糕,有没有办法制作一个小阴影?或者是否有一个能够创建分隔符的组件?

1 个答案:

答案 0 :(得分:1)

leftright道具用于定位组件/元素。您应该使用marginRightmarginLeft道具来获得所需的效果。

示例

<View
  style={{
    borderBottomColor: 'black',
    borderBottomWidth: 1,
    marginLeft: 5,
    marginRight: 5
  }}
/>